The Village of Speen

The Hare and Hounds is situated in the picturesque village of Speen, a historic area of West Berkshire.

The village of Speen is a historic settlement that predates the nearby town of Newbury. Situated 2 miles northwest of Newbury, Speen features several clustered settlements. The largest among these is Speen village, home to the Hare and Hounds, which is directly connected to Newbury. Other nearby towns, separated from the town by the A34, include Bagnor, Stockcross, Woodspeen, and Marsh Benham.

Newbury enjoys an idyllic location perfectly positioned at the crossroads of Southern England. A beautiful market town steeped in history and surrounded by areas of outstanding natural beauty, you can walk in almost any direction from the town centre and be immersed in rolling countryside and canal-side splendour within minutes. And yet Newbury is less than an hour from London by train, and a little over an hour from the Welsh border by car. You can also venture here easily from both north and south..

History and heritage

For almost a millennium, dating back to the reign of William the Conqueror, Newbury has been documented as a town granted the privilege to host a market and fair. If you have an interest in local history, be sure to explore the remarkable West Berkshire Museum located at Newbury’s Wharf.
